1. What is an Account Executive at IBM India?

The Account Executive role at IBM India is a pivotal position responsible for driving business growth, managing key client relationships, and positioning IBM’s advanced technology portfolio to solve complex business challenges. You act as the primary bridge between the client’s strategic goals and IBM’s internal ecosystem of consulting, software, and infrastructure experts. This is not merely a sales role; it is a consultative partnership where you must navigate large-scale enterprise environments, understand industry-specific pain points, and orchestrate resources to deliver tangible value.

Success in this role requires a blend of commercial acumen, technical curiosity, and resilience. You will be responsible for the entire sales lifecycle—from prospecting and identifying opportunities to managing complex RFP processes and securing long-term contracts. Because IBM India serves a diverse and demanding client base, you will often find yourself operating in high-stakes environments where your ability to articulate the unique value proposition of IBM’s hybrid cloud and AI solutions is essential.

3. Getting Ready for Your Interviews

Preparation for an Account Executive role at IBM India requires a balance of professional polish and strategic preparation. You are being evaluated on your ability to represent the IBM brand while effectively managing the commercial complexities of your territory.

Role-related knowledge – You must have a clear understanding of the IBM portfolio, including hybrid cloud and AI offerings. Interviewers will assess your ability to translate these complex products into clear business benefits for clients.

Problem-solving ability – You will be presented with case studies or hypothetical client scenarios. Focus on demonstrating a logical, structured approach that considers both the client's business impact and the company's internal processes.

Leadership and Influence – As an Account Executive, you often lead internal teams to support your clients. Demonstrate your ability to influence stakeholders, manage cross-functional collaboration, and drive projects to completion without direct authority.

Culture fit and valuesIBM values professionalism, integrity, and a client-first mindset. Show that you are comfortable navigating large, matrixed organizations and that you operate with high ethical standards.

4. Interview Process Overview

The interview process at IBM India for an Account Executive is rigorous and multi-staged, reflecting the complexity of the role. You should expect a mix of automated assessments—which may include coding or virtual video responses—and a series of live interviews with recruiters, practice leaders, and senior stakeholders. The pace can be fast, and the scheduling may be fluid due to the high demand on the leadership team.

The philosophy behind the process is to identify candidates who are not only capable of achieving sales targets but who also possess the intellectual curiosity to master the IBM technology stack. You will be evaluated on your communication style, your ability to think under pressure, and your alignment with the company’s long-term vision.

6. Key Responsibilities

As an Account Executive, your daily routine will involve a mix of high-level strategy and tactical execution. You are responsible for the end-to-end management of your assigned accounts, which includes developing a deep understanding of the client’s industry and technological needs. You will spend significant time collaborating with technical architects and delivery teams to ensure that the solutions sold are both viable and high-impact.

You will also be responsible for maintaining accurate sales forecasts and navigating the internal IBM approval processes. This involves working with various internal departments to ensure contracts meet corporate standards while still delivering value to the client. Successful executives are those who can balance the administrative rigor of the role with the creative energy required to win new business.

7. Role Requirements & Qualifications

To be competitive for this role, you must demonstrate a blend of commercial experience and technical aptitude.

  • Must-have skills – Experience in enterprise sales, a proven track record of managing complex client relationships, and excellent communication skills. You must be comfortable with the entire sales cycle, from lead generation to contract negotiation.
  • Nice-to-have skills – Prior experience in the cloud or AI sector, familiarity with IBM’s specific software or consulting offerings, and experience managing large-scale RFPs.

8.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How long does the interview process typically take? The timeline varies, but candidates often experience a process spanning several weeks due to the number of stakeholders involved. Stay in regular contact with your recruiter to manage expectations.

Q: Is the technical aspect of the role difficult for someone from a pure sales background? While you are not expected to be an engineer, you must be able to speak fluently about IBM’s technology. Use your preparation time to understand the core value propositions of the IBM portfolio.

Q: What differentiates a successful candidate? Successful candidates are those who demonstrate "consultative" grit—the ability to persist through long sales cycles while providing genuine value to the client at every touchpoint.

Q: Should I expect a remote or hybrid work environment? IBM typically operates with a flexible, hybrid model. Be prepared to discuss your ability to manage clients effectively in both virtual and face-to-face settings.

9. Other General Tips

  • Know the IBM Portfolio: Research IBM’s recent focus areas, particularly in AI and hybrid cloud. Being able to connect these to a client's needs is a major differentiator.
  • Structure Your Answers: When answering behavioral or situational questions, stick to a clear, concise structure. Avoid rambling; interviewers appreciate candidates who get to the point.
  • Research the Interviewers: If you are provided with the names of your interviewers, look them up on professional platforms to understand their background and the practice area they represent.
  • Prepare Questions: Always have 3–4 thoughtful questions prepared for the interviewer at the end of the session. Ask about the team’s current goals or the biggest challenges the practice is facing.
